Big City Jump!
Fall 2003-Spring 2005
Active participant in weekly music-and-movement program. Excelled at triangle, ankle bell, and “bouncy ball.” (See accompanying DVD.)
SKILLS
Speed
* Brushes teeth each night in under 10 seconds.
Attention to Detail
* Empties her entire dresser every morning to choose an outfit.
Durability
* Has fallen off a variety of swings, slides, and bunk beds, all without permanent injury.
Literacy
* Could spell “TV” at age 2.
Resourceful
* Always finds a place to pee if bathroom is occupied; prefers father’s bathtub.
EXHIBITIONS
Drevitch Family Refrigerator, Group Show, Fall 2006
* Along with her brother, displayed work created in a variety of media in area of high foot traffic. (See attached art reviews by Nanny, Grandma, and Suburban Aunt.)
REFERENCES
Available upon request.
